基本释义
电脑模拟手机安卓系统是指在个人计算机(如Windows或Mac电脑)上通过软件技术模拟运行安卓移动操作系统的环境,使得用户能够像在手机上一样使用安卓应用、游戏和服务。这种模拟通常依赖于专门的模拟器软件,例如BlueStacks、NoxPlayer或Genymotion,它们通过虚拟化或兼容层技术将安卓系统适配到电脑硬件上。核心目的是为了扩展移动体验到更大屏幕设备,提供键盘、鼠标等外设支持,并方便开发者进行应用测试和调试。
从技术层面看,电脑模拟安卓系统基于虚拟机或容器化原理,模拟手机的CPU、内存和存储等硬件组件,从而运行安卓镜像。用户只需安装模拟器软件,即可在电脑上登录Google Play商店下载应用,享受类似于真机的功能。这种模拟广泛应用于游戏娱乐、软件开发、教育培训等领域,例如玩家可以在电脑上流畅运行高画质手游,开发者则能高效测试应用兼容性。
优势包括提升用户体验(如更大显示面积和精准输入)、支持多实例运行(同时操作多个安卓环境),以及资源管理灵活性。然而,它也存在一些局限,比如可能占用较高电脑资源(CPU和内存),以及偶尔出现的应用兼容性问题。总体而言,电脑模拟手机安卓系统是一种实用的跨平台技术,弥合了移动端和桌面端的鸿沟,随着技术进步,其性能和易用性不断提升。
详细释义
概述
电脑模拟手机安卓系统是一种通过软件在个人计算机上复制安卓移动操作系统环境的技术,允许用户在电脑上运行安卓应用、游戏和服务。这种模拟不仅限于娱乐,还扩展到开发、测试和教育等多个领域。其核心在于利用模拟器软件(如BlueStacks或Genymotion)创建虚拟手机硬件环境,从而无缝集成安卓生态。随着移动互联网的发展,这种技术已成为连接桌面和移动设备的重要桥梁,提供更高效、灵活的用户体验。历史背景可追溯至早期安卓模拟器的出现,如2011年BlueStacks的发布,它推动了模拟技术的普及。如今,模拟器不仅支持基本功能,还融入AI优化和云集成等先进特性。
技术原理
电脑模拟安卓系统的技术基础主要依赖于虚拟化和兼容层架构。虚拟化方面,模拟器使用虚拟机(VM)技术,如基于QEMU或VirtualBox,来模拟手机的ARM或x86处理器架构,从而运行安卓系统镜像。兼容层则涉及二进制翻译或中间件,将安卓的指令集转换为电脑可执行代码,例如通过Libhoudini或Anbox等工具实现ARM应用在x86电脑上的运行。此外,图形渲染通常借助OpenGL或DirectX来优化显示性能,确保游戏和应用流畅运行。资源管理模块负责分配电脑的CPU、内存和存储资源,模拟手机硬件限制,而网络模块则通过NAT或桥接方式提供互联网连接。这种多层次技术设计确保了模拟环境的稳定性和兼容性,但也可能引入性能开销,需依赖电脑硬件配置进行优化。
主要模拟器介绍
市场上有多种电脑模拟安卓系统的软件,各具特色。BlueStacks是最流行的模拟器之一,专注于游戏优化,支持高帧率和键鼠映射,适用于普通用户和玩家;它基于LayerCake技术,提供良好的兼容性。NoxPlayer则强调多开功能,允许用户同时运行多个安卓实例,适合应用测试和社交媒体管理。Genymotion面向开发者,提供高级调试工具和云集成,常用于应用开发和QA测试。其他如LDPlayer和MEmu Play也各有优势,例如LDPlayer注重性能低占用,而MEmu Play支持多种安卓版本。这些模拟器通常免费提供基本功能,但高级版本需订阅,用户可根据需求选择。安装过程简单,一般通过下载安装包、配置资源分配(如CPU核心数和内存大小)即可使用。
应用领域
电脑模拟安卓系统在多个领域发挥重要作用。在游戏娱乐方面,用户可以在电脑上享受手游的大屏幕体验,例如玩《PUBG Mobile》或《原神》,并利用键盘鼠标获得操作优势。应用开发测试是另一核心应用,开发者使用模拟器调试应用兼容性、性能和安全问题,无需物理设备,提高效率。教育培训领域也受益,例如学校通过模拟器演示移动应用操作或进行编程教学。此外,商业场景如社交媒体管理和电子商务运营中,模拟器支持多账号管理自动化。医疗和工业领域则用于运行专用安卓应用进行数据监控。这些应用凸显了模拟技术的 versatility,但需注意合规性,避免滥用。
优势与局限
电脑模拟安卓系统的优势显著:首先,它提供 enhanced用户体验,如更大显示面积和外设支持,提升舒适度;其次,支持多开和资源自定义,方便并行任务;第三,成本效益高,减少对多个物理设备的依赖;第四,便于备份和恢复,增强数据安全。然而,局限包括性能问题:模拟器可能占用大量电脑资源,导致 slowdowns on low-end hardware;兼容性挑战,某些应用可能无法正常运行或出现崩溃;安全风险,如模拟器环境易受恶意软件攻击;以及 legal considerations,例如某些游戏厂商限制模拟器使用。总体而言,优势使其广泛采纳,但用户需权衡硬件需求和用途。
使用建议
为了优化电脑模拟安卓系统的体验,用户应遵循一些实用建议。硬件方面,推荐使用至少8GB RAM、四核CPU和SSD存储的电脑以确保流畅运行;软件上,选择 reputable模拟器如BlueStacks,并定期更新以获取最新功能和安全补丁。安装时,分配适当资源(如2-4 CPU核心和4GB RAM per instance),避免过度分配导致系统不稳定。使用过程中,启用VT(虚拟化技术) in BIOS to improve performance,并监控资源使用以防过热。对于开发者,建议结合真机测试以确保应用兼容性。常见问题解决包括检查网络设置、重新安装模拟器或查阅社区论坛。这些 tips 能帮助用户最大化 benefits while minimizing issues。
未来发展
电脑模拟安卓系统的未来趋势将聚焦于技术创新和生态整合。技术上,云模拟和AI驱动优化可能成为主流,例如通过云计算提供按需模拟服务,减少本地资源消耗。集成AR/VR元素 could enhance immersive experiences for gaming and education。生态方面, tighter integration with other platforms like Windows Subsystem for Android (WSA) may blur the lines between native and simulated environments。此外,安全性和合规性将得到加强,以 address privacy concerns and regulatory requirements。潜在挑战包括硬件进化带来的适配问题,但 overall, the technology is poised for growth, driven by demand for cross-platform flexibility and digital transformation。